Year 5/6 Girls & Boys Table Tennis School Games Super-Series Final

The 2016/17 Leicester-Shire & Rutland School Games got underway on Wednesday 23rd November, with Table Tennis County Finals held at Knighton Park Table Tennis Club.

9 Boys and 9 Girls teams were representing their School Sport & Physical Activity Network (SSPAN) in the hope of being crowned Year 5/6 County Champions and claim the first victories of the school year.

In closely fought finals, Hinckley & Bosworth claimed both titles with St Peter's CE Primary School, Market Bosworth winning the Girls competition and Burbage Junior School claiming the Champions Trophy and Gold Medals in the Boys competition.

In addition to be crowned Year 5/6 County Champions, the Teams were also competing for the 'Spirit of the Games' Award, recognising the Teams that best represented the School Games Values of - Determination, Honesty, Passion, Respect, Self-Belief and Teamwork.

The Year 5/6 Girls Spirit of the Games Award went to Blaby & Harborough (Little Bowden Primary School) and the Boys was presented to North West Leicestershire (Ashby Willesley Primary School).

The Leicester-Shire & Rutland School Games, now in its seventh year, is part of the national 'School Games Programme' that is a unique opportunity to motivate and inspire young people to take part in more competitive school sport. It is open to all young people aged 6-18 years, of all abilities and backgrounds from every school across Leicestershire, Leicester and Rutland.

Delivered locally by Leicester-Shire & Rutland Sport (LRS) and the 10 School Sport & Physical Activity Networks (SSPANs), the Leicester-Shire & Rutland School Games provides schools the chance to boost their existing work in school sport to create a year-round calendar of competition for all students.
